How Paycor: Supports Workforce Operations
At its core, paycor: is designed to help businesses manage employee-related operations in a centralized digital workspace. Instead of relying on fragmented systems, organizations can use the platform to organize HR processes and payroll-related tasks more effectively.
Typical operational areas supported by paycor: include:
- Workforce administration
- Payroll management
- Employee scheduling
- HR compliance documentation
- Workforce performance insights
Centralizing these functions helps businesses maintain consistent processes and reduce administrative complexity.
Key Functional Areas of Paycor:
Employee Data Management
Maintaining organized employee records is essential for efficient HR operations. paycor: provides tools that help businesses store and manage employee information in a structured system.
Organizations can maintain records such as:
- Employee profiles
- Work history data
- Compliance documents
- Benefits information
- Organizational roles and responsibilities
This centralized data structure allows HR teams to access and update employee information quickly when needed.
Payroll Administration
Payroll processing is a critical operational responsibility for businesses of all sizes. paycor: offers tools designed to support payroll workflows and maintain accurate employee compensation records.
Payroll-related functions often include:
- Payment scheduling
- Payroll reporting
- Tax documentation management
- Digital pay statements
These capabilities allow businesses to maintain structured payroll operations while minimizing manual errors.
Workforce Scheduling
Workforce scheduling tools allow organizations to coordinate employee shifts and monitor working hours.
Within paycor:, scheduling systems may support:
- Shift management
- Time tracking
- Attendance monitoring
- Labor cost visibility
These features help organizations maintain efficient workforce planning.
Workforce Insights and Reporting
Access to workforce data can help companies understand operational performance more clearly. paycor: includes reporting and analytics tools that allow businesses to review workforce trends and employee metrics.
Reports may include insights related to:
- Workforce growth trends
- Hiring patterns
- Employee retention metrics
- Department workforce structure
Data-driven insights can help leadership teams plan long-term workforce strategies.
